Susan G. Komen for the Cure is a volunteer-driven organization dedicated to saving lives and ending breast cancer forever by empowering people, ensuring quality care for all and energizing science to find the cures.
Volunteers enable the organization to strengthen existing programs, add new
programs, procure funds and resources, add specialized skills and talents, and
increase public awareness of services. Our volunteers carry the powerful message
Susan G. Komen for the Cure and it's work to their friends, families and

Our local Tri-Cities Affiliate of Susan G. Komen for the Cure has dedicated
volunteers who work with our Education, Race, Grant & Public
Relations/Communication Committees. We welcome all volunteers to explore
their talents, skills and interests to assist in one or more areas. It is
because of the tremendous support of our volunteers that we have been
successful in providing for the needs of underserved women in our 22 county
service area.
Affiliate Volunteer Committees
Our Board of Directors is responsible for providing the overall direction of the Tri-Cities Affiliate. There are active committees that many of our Board Members have taken the responsibility to Chair. These are Education, Race, Grants, Public Policy & Public Relations.
